As of June 2026, Hemet, California has 11 publicly accessible EV charging stations with 19 charging ports. Non-Networked operates 36.4% of stations in the area, followed by ChargePoint Network at 36.4% — part of California's 20,670 stations statewide.

21% of ports (4) are DC fast chargers capable of adding 100+ miles of range in under 30 minutes, while 68% (13) are Level 2 chargers suited for longer stops.
